Warning Signs You Need Condo Water Damage Restoration

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even health risks.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Here are some common signs you need Condo Water Damage Restoration: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Musty od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your condo,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ains can show water damage or leaks. If you notice water stains on your ceiling or walls,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can show water damage. If you notice your flooring is warped or buckled,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Mold or Mildew Growth

Mold or mildew growth can be a sign of water damage. If you notice mold or mildew growth in your condo,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Increased Humidity Levels

Increased humidity levels can show water damage. If you notice your condo is feeling more humid than usual,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Unexplained Water Bills

Unexplained water bills can show a hidden leak or water damage. If you notice your water bills are higher than usual,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ution.

Condo Water Damage Restoration Cost in Weston, FL

The cost of Condo Water Damage Rest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ical prices for the area: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 The amount of water extracted and the equipment used affect the cost.
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the equipment used affect the cost.
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The extent of the damage and the materials used affect the cost.
Restoration and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 The scope of the work and the materials used affect the cost.
Equipment rental $100 – $500 The type and duration of equipment rental affect the cost.
